  • Margo was a Holessian male and a Chief Justice of Holess. In 43 ABY he presided over the case of Colla-Arphocc Automata versus the Galactic Alliance and was interviewed just before the trial's start. His interview was cut short when agents working under Rej Taunt seized the Mount of Justice communication center as part of a plot to kidnap the Coliciod's star witness. After the kidnapping Margo dismissed the case and ruled that Colla-Arphocc Automata was responsible for paying all the trial's costs.

  • Margo was a mortal woman and professional killer. She was hired to play the cats paw and pick up Duncan MacLeod. The pair attended an opera together, and when they returned to his barge at the end of the evening, she was apparently abducted; all in a ploy to get MacLeod to ride to her rescue. When he discovered where she had been taken, he found himself involved in a deadly cat and mouse game designed by an old enemy, Devon Marek. Margo told Marek that MacLeod was dead and she wanted her money. Marek responded by throwing her out the same window, where upon she fell to her death.
